WebGroundnuts are a small erect or trailing herbaceous legume, about 15 to 60 cm high. The fruit is a pod with one to five seeds that develops underground within a needle-like structure called a peg. The seeds are rich in oil (38-50%), protein, calcium, potassium, phosphorus, magnesium and vitamins. Websuccess in groundnut cultivation. The seed rate and spacing depends upon the varieties. For the bunch type the spacing should be 30x10cm and for semi-spreading type 30x15cm. The quantity of seeds required per hectare with the above spacing’s will be about 95-100 kg for semi-spreading varieties and 100-120 kg for the bunch varieties.
